MHL squad splits opening games

After opening loss, Team Eastlink bounces back for 2-1 victory

QUINTE WEST, ONT. - The Maritime Hockey League’s Team Eastlink split their opening games of the Eastern Canada Cup Challenge being held in Quinte West, Ont.

The eastern squad, with the Truro Bearcats’ Shawn Evans as head coach, opened Monday with a 5-1 loss to Team CCHL White.

The team bounced back Tuesday, in their first of two games, with a 2-1 victory over Team LHJQ St. Louis.

Monday, against Team CCHL White, the MHL’s lone goal came off the stick of Truro Bearcat forward Campbell Pickard at the 6:49 mark of the first period. Pickard’s Bearcat teammate, Dylan Burton, earned the lone assist on the play.

Francis Asselin of the Edmunston Blizzard made 11 saves for the MHL, in the 40-minute contest.

Against Team LHJQ St. Louis, Pickard and Burton again figured in the scoring, as they assisted on a power-play goal by Matt Barron of the Yarmouth Mariners that proved to be the winner.

Barron’s goal came just 13 seconds after Jordan King of the Amherst Ramblers opened the scoring, also with the man advantage, from Francois Thibeault (Campbellton Tigers) and Logan Johnston (Blizzard).

Anthony Imbealt had the lone reply for Team LHJQ St. Louis.

Jacob Stewart of the Valley Wildcats stopped nine of 10 shots in the contest.

Later Tuesday, the MHL squad took on Team OJHL Oates. Results were unavailable at presstime.

The final round-robin portion of the tournament, which will see the MHL face Team OJHL Nieuwendyk at 11 a.m. Atlantic, as well as all playoff games, will take place today (Wednesday).
